ChatGPT: The Established Giant

ChatGPT, powered by OpenAI's GPT (Generative Pre-trained Transformer) technology, has become synonymous with conversational AI since its public release. Its ability to engage in human-like dialogue across a wide range of topics has captured the imagination of users worldwide and set a high bar for AI conversation.

The success of ChatGPT can be attributed to its massive training dataset and sophisticated language model. These elements enable it to handle complex queries and generate contextually appropriate responses with remarkable consistency. As an AI prompt engineer, I've found ChatGPT to be particularly adept at creative tasks, often producing diverse and imaginative content that can rival human creativity.
